Buratino and Pretend line up in the G3 Chipchase Stakes at Newcastle, UK, on Saturday, June 25, with the six-furlong contest switched from turf to the course's new Tapeta surface.
Three-year-old Buratino (Mark Johnston/James Doyle) faded to finish ninth over a mile in the G1 QIPCO 2000 Guineas at Newmarket on April 30 but ran better when fourth in the six-furlong G2 118Bet Sandy Lane Stakes at Haydock Park on May 28.
The son of Exceed And Excel captured the G2 Coventry Stakes, also over six furlongs, at Royal Ascot last year and also won on his only previous All-Weather appearance, when readily taking a five-furlong Polytrack maiden at Chelmsford City on his racecourse debut.
Pretend (Charlie Appleby/James McDonald) also returns to the All-Weather after disappointing on turf in a six-furlong Listed contest at Windsor in June, 2015 - his most recent start.
The five-year-old was one of the stars of the 2014/2015 All-Weather Championships, winning five times including a five-furlong Listed race and the six-furlong All-Weather Sprint Championships, both on Polytrack at Lingfield Park.
Mark Johnston reported: "We are very happy with Buratino and feel that this provides an ideal opportunity for him. He's back on an All-Weather surface, so there shouldn't be any issues about ground.
"He showed an awful lot of pace in the middle of the race at Haydock and we even wondered slightly whether to try him at five furlongs one day. The main thing is that he will get a fast surface."
Charlie Appleby said: "This is Pretend's first run back off a long lay-off, but his synthetic form would give him a good chance if he brings his A-game to Newcastle."
Buratino, drawn seven, and Pretend, exiting from stall two, tackle nine rivals headed by G1 Prix Maurice de Gheest fourth Watchable and recent York handicap scorer Mr Lupton.
